Game data
Configuration file(s) location
System | Location |
---|---|
Windows | HKEY_CURRENT_USER\Software\SeithCG\GhostofaTale |
Steam Play (Linux) | <SteamLibrary-folder>/steamapps/compatdata/417290/pfx/[Note 1] |
Save game data location
System | Location |
---|---|
Windows | %USERPROFILE%\Documents\My Games\Ghost of a Tale\ |
Steam Play (Linux) | <SteamLibrary-folder>/steamapps/compatdata/417290/pfx/[Note 1] |

System requirements
Windows | ||
---|---|---|
Minimum | Recommended | |
Operating system (OS) | 7 64bit | 8.1 64bit |
Processor (CPU) | Intel Core i5 - 2.5 GHz | Intel Core i7 - 3.4 GHz |
System memory (RAM) | 3 GB | 4 GB |
Hard disk drive (HDD) | 5 GB | 5 GB |
Video card (GPU) | Nvidia GeForce GTX 660 (2 GB) or AMD Radeon R9 270 | Nvidia GeForce GTX 770 (3 GB) or AMD Radeon R9 285 |
